Course Content

• Introduction to the Internet of Things (IoT) and its applications in Energy Management
• Fundamentals of Energy Systems and Smart Grid Technologies
• IoT Sensors and Actuators for Energy Monitoring and Control (Sensor Networks, Wireless Sensor Networks)
• Data Acquisition, Processing, and Analytics for Energy Data (Big Data Analytics, Machine Learning)
• Communication Protocols and Networks for IoT in Energy (LoRaWAN, Zigbee, MQTT)
• Cloud Computing and Data Storage for Energy IoT Applications (Cloud Platforms, Data Security)
• Energy Efficiency and Demand-Side Management using IoT
• Case Studies of IoT applications in Renewable Energy Systems (Solar, Wind)
• IoT Security and Privacy in Energy Systems (Cybersecurity, Data Protection)

Career path

Career Role (IoT Energy Analysis) Description
IoT Energy Analyst Analyze energy consumption data from IoT devices, identify inefficiencies, and recommend improvements.
Smart Grid Engineer (IoT) Design, implement, and maintain smart grid systems using IoT technologies for optimized energy distribution.
Data Scientist (Energy IoT) Develop algorithms and models to predict energy consumption and optimize energy management using IoT data.
IoT Energy Consultant Advise clients on energy efficiency solutions using IoT technologies, providing strategic guidance and implementation support.

A Certificate Programme in IoT for Energy Analysis is increasingly significant in today's UK market, driven by the nation's ambitious net-zero targets and growing reliance on smart technologies. The UK government aims for a 78% reduction in greenhouse gas emissions by 2035. Meeting this requires advanced data analysis, and IoT devices are playing a critical role in monitoring and optimizing energy consumption across various sectors. This program equips professionals with the necessary skills to analyze data from smart meters, sensors, and other IoT devices, enabling them to identify energy inefficiencies and develop strategies for improvement.

According to a recent study, the UK's IoT market is projected to reach £24 billion by 2025. This growth highlights a significant demand for professionals skilled in IoT data analysis within the energy sector.
